A Complete Guide to Develop a Poker App like 888Poker

By Hiten Dodiya

Head of Game Development

Published

June 9, 2025

Develop App Like 888 Poker

Online poker games have created a massive transformation in the gaming industry. For a business or startup, the primary consideration is what the user is looking for. Some of the poker games like Zynga Poker, PokerStars, and PokerBazzi, are available in the App Store. Among these, 888Poker is a well-known poker game app. Then comes the next.. How to develop an app like 888Poker?

Nowadays it is seen that the demand for poker games is increasing. Developing an app like 888Poker needs research & planning, technology to be used, and mainly the user experience and features to be integrated. However, to have a detailed development process and achieve the goal, one needs to team up with the right poker game development company. For startups or businesses, the following provides in-depth information about creating an app like 888Poker.

Market Statistics of 888 Poker

In the coming years, the market of poker industry is likely to grow and experience a significant increase in CAGR. This is because of the integration of AI and ML and other different trends in the online poker industry. Research shows that, globally, the online poker market is valued at approximately USD 107.74 billion in 2024 and is expected to rise to USD 120.67 billion in 2025. It is expected to reach USD 238.84 billion by 2033, expanding at a CAGR of 12% from 2025 to 2033.

Make Game Like 888 Poker

Key Features of Poker App Like 888Poker

Before moving forward with the poker game development services, one needs to be very precise about the key features to be included in a modern app like 888Poker. These include – 

  • Multiple Game Variations: Developing an Online 888 Poker App should have multiple game variations that include Texas Holdem, Omaha Poker, Seven-card, and many more. 
  • Multiplayer game engine: Connecting players worldwide by enabling real-time interaction. 
  • Cross Platform Compatibility: Developing cross platform poker app that supports different screens and devices, including Android, iOS, and web.
  • Secured Payment System: Anti-fraud algorithms, RNG certification, and end-to-end encryption. Users must be able to make hassle-free deposits and withdrawals. 
  • User Authentication: Users can be able to sign in with multiple login options, and can also sign in with social accounts like Google, Facebook, or OTP using their mobile number
  • Gamification Features: This includes gamified elements like badges, rewards, and loyalty programs that show the progress of players. 
  • Chat Feature: This is an in-app chat feature where users can chat via messages or voice calls. This increases the engagement among the players. 
  • RNG Certification: When it comes to card games, a random number generator is very important. 
  • Admin Dashboard: Here, the admin can manage the users, payments, and real-time performance. 

Technology Stack for an App Like 888Poker

ComponentTechnology UsedPurpose
FrontendReact Native, FlutterFor cross-platform support
BackendNode.js, Python (FastAPI), GolangReal-time game logic, APIs, and server operations
DatabasePostgreSQL, MongoDBFor storing players’ data
Real-Time CommunicationWebSockets, Socket.IOTo know real time multiplayer functionality
AI IntegrationTensorFlow, OpenAI APIAnalyze player’s performance & give recommendations, smart matches etc.
Payment GatewayStripe, Razorpay, PayPalFor secured transactions
Cloud & HostingAWS, Google Cloud, AzureScalability
Push NotificationsFirebase Cloud Messaging (FCM), OneSignalReal-time updates to the players increasing engagement in the gameplay
AnalyticsMixpanel, Google Analytics, Sentry, DatadogTo track user behavior and performance

Step-by-Step Guide to Develop a Poker App like 888Poker

1. Market Research & Conceptualization

The initial step is to do a thorough market research about the audience and what they are looking for. One must research different well known poker games like 888Poker, Zynga Poker and many more. Know about the laws of gaming for specific countries to avoid legal issues post-launch.  The next step comes with the conceptualization of developing a poker game app like 888Poker. Creating a roadmap for development and getting it done in the given timeline

2. Designing: UI & UX Design

Users always prefer an intuitive and visually appealing interface. This helps to attract more users to the poker game app that offers smooth navigation. This easily helps to understand the workflow of the poker game app. Before moving into poker game development, make sure that the design is compatible with different screen sizes & devices. 

3. Choosing Technology Stack

The technology stack is the core part of developing cross platform poker game like 888Poker. In the blog, the above table mentions the technology stack for an app like 888Poker in 2025 with details about the technology to be used for its purpose. The right technology stack can help to create a robust and scalable poker game platform.

Also Read : How to Hire Poker Game Developers?

4. Developing an App like 888Poker

In this stage, the actual poker game development takes place for an app like 888Poker. Develop the backend part that includes the game logic, payment gateway, etc. Maintain and update the application to offer users uninterrupted traffic surges. Develop the application with a scalable architecture. 

5. Testing

Once done with the development phase, then comes the testing of the 888Poker game app. This phase includes different types of testing, like unit testing, stress testing, end-to-end testing, etc. 

  • Unit testing: Testing each element of the game
  • Stress Testing: This is about testing the capacity of the game to handle a large number of users and peak traffic
  • End-to-End Testing: In this type of testing, the entire workflow of the game is tested

6. Compliance & Licencing

For a business that is looking to develop a poker game app like 888Poker for real money, it needs to acquire a license for this. It is necessary to obtain a license for real money gaming. There are different laws and regulations for different regions. Hence, before the development, make sure that it adheres to the regional gambling laws.

7. Launch & Marketing

This is the final launch of the poker game, like 888Poker. Launch it the appstore and get more users for the application with the best marketing strategies. One can do the marketing using social media, search engine optimization, collaborate with influencers, etc. This will enhance the visibility of the application and also increase the online presence.

Also Read : How to Develop a Poker Game App Like PokerBaazi?

Cost to Develop a Poker Game like 888Poker

  • Basic: Cost of developing a poker game like 888 Poker can be around $20,000 – $40,000. This includes a simple UI and single-table mode.
  • Featured App: This gets additional features like multiplayer, payment integration, in-app chat, real-time synchronization, etc. This costs around $50,000 – $1,00,1000
  • Enterprise App: This includes advanced features integrated, like AI matchmaking, real-money gameplay, fraud detection, etc. This costs around $1,00,1000 or more.

Also Read : Top 10 Game Development Companies in USA 2025

Challenges of Developing an Online 888Poker App

There are different challenges associated with developing an online 888Poker App platform. This includes – 

  • Regulatory Compliance: The biggest challenge is to adhere to the compliance requirements and its landscape. Hence, it is important to get the license before investing in the poker game development services. This helps to avoid legal problems in the future.
  • Security: When it comes to coming, security is the major challenge to be considered. One must implement security measures like SSL encryption, PCI DSS, multi-factor authentication, fraud detection, and anti-cheating mechanisms, etc.  This helps to protect from hacking or fraud. 
  • User Retention: Getting user retention is yet another challenge. To increase user retention, implement features like loyalty programs, interactive chats, and gamified elements etc. This will also help to increase the engagement among the users. 
  • Technical Error: In real-time multiplayer functionality, it is important to have a smooth performance of the gameplay. Yet this is also a challenge, and can be done by selecting robust and scalable web servers. 

Age Verification: Prevent playing games for underage users  and implement strict verification protocols like eKYC.

Develop Winning Poker Apps!

cta img

Conclusion

Are you a business looking to develop a poker app like 888Poker? Then this guide shows the overall process of developing a poker app like 888Poker, including market statistics, technology stack, cost, process of development, and the challenges faced during development and how to overcome them. Give a start to develop a poker game and have a successful poker game app in the gaming industry. 

Frequently Asked Questions

1. What is 888Poker, and why build a similar app?

888Poker is one of the well-known poker game platforms that can be played for real money with secure features. There is great demand for this kind of app. Hence, developing a similar app is profitable, where one can create revenue with different monetization techniques. Some of them include in-app purchases, ads, or tournament entry fees etc. 

2. How much does it cost to develop a poker app like 888Poker?

The cost to develop a poker app like 888Poker mostly depends on the type of requirements. However, a basic app costs $25,000 to $40,000, whereas a fully-featured app may cost around $80,000 to over $150,000. Hiring the right poker game development company can give the best value, offering the desired results. 

3. What features should a poker app like 888Poker have?

The 888Poker game must include features like real-time multiplayer functionality, secure user login, wallet integration, multiple poker game types, in-app chat, tournaments, leaderboards, and fair gameplay mechanics. Additional features include AI-chatbot, blockchain, AR/VR, etc.

4. Which tech stack is best for building a poker app?

The tech stack to be followed for building a poker app includes Unity or Unreal Engine for the front end, Node.js or Python for backend development, and WebSockets for real-time communication. Firebase or AWS is great for hosting and scaling. For databases, use MongoDB or PostgreSQL

5. Is it legal to build and launch a poker app in 2025?

Yes! It is legal to build and launch a poker app in 2025. Still, for a safer side, one needs to consult a legal advisor who helps with game regulations and avoids penalties. 

6. Do I need a gaming license to launch the app?

Yes, to launch the app, it is important to have a gaming license. The terms of the licence depend on the region you are targeting.

7. How long does it take to develop a poker app like 888Poker?

To develop a poker app like 888Poker, it takes 3 to 6 months based on the requirements, and also the size and experience of the development team. Selecting a skilled poker game development company helps with faster development and launch of the poker game app. 

8. Should I build it from scratch or use a poker script/clone?

As a startup or an existing business, using a poker script or a poker clone app is a smarter choice. In case of a business with unique ideas and extra advanced features, it is feasible to build the poker game app from scratch. Yet, a professional poker game development company can help with the best-suited solution based on the requirements and the budget.

Hiten Dodiya

Head of Game Development

Hiten Dodiya is the Head of Game Development at Yudiz Solutions Limited. He has 13+ years of experience in the game development industry. Hiten is a visionary leader and mentor who has guided over 100 game developers. His passion for crafting immersive gaming experiences and fostering talent makes him a true pioneer in the game development industry.

You cannot copy content of this page